Meditation can help in so many ways for your mental and physical well-being. I know it’s not for everyone but it doesn’t hurt to give it a try and see if it does help in some way, try at least a few times a week if you can! 💕
Here’s some small tips if you’re new to meditation!
1. Start Small: Begin with just 2–5 minutes a day to build the habit without feeling overwhelmed.
2. Focus on Your Breath: Pay attention to your inhales and exhales—it’s a simple and grounding anchor.
3. Find a Comfortable Spot: Sit or lie down in a quiet, comfortable place where you won’t be interrupted.
4. Don’t Worry About “Doing It Right”: It’s normal for your mind to wander; gently bring your focus back to your breath or a chosen point.
5. Use Guided Meditations: Apps or videos can provide structure and make it easier to stay on track.
6. Be Consistent: Meditate at the same time each day to make it part of your routine.
7. Be Patient: Benefits take time—focus on the practice, not the results.
